What is a Moka Pot?
A Moka Pot, often dubbed as the stovetop espresso maker, is a coffee brewing device that uses steam pressure to pass boiling water through coffee grounds. Its unique design and brewing method deliver a coffee that's as rich and bold as the culture it hails from.

Can Regular Coffee Be Used in a Moka Pot?
The crux of the matter: can you use regular coffee in a Moka Pot? Experts and enthusiasts alike confirm that while a fine to medium grind is ideal, regular coffee can indeed be used. The key is understanding how grind size affects the extraction process, ensuring a flavorful and balanced brew.
